Headphones
A. Basic Questions
1. What are GEAROPT water-sports bone conduction headphones?
GEAROPT water-sports bone conduction headphones are open-ear headphones designed for swimming, diving-related use, water sports, training and everyday movement. They use bone conduction technology to deliver sound while keeping your ears open for better awareness.
2. How are they different from normal Bluetooth earbuds?
Unlike in-ear earbuds, GEAROPT headphones do not block the ear canal. They sit near your cheekbones and transmit sound through vibration, making them more suitable for water sports and outdoor activities where awareness and comfort matter.
3. Who are they designed for?
They are designed for swimmers, water-sports users, snorkeling users, diving-related users, outdoor athletes and people who want one headset for both wet and dry training environments.
4. Can I use Bluetooth underwater?
No. Bluetooth does not transmit reliably underwater. For swimming or underwater use, please switch to MP3 mode and play music directly from the built-in storage.
5. Why should I use MP3 mode for swimming?
Water weakens Bluetooth signals. MP3 mode lets you play music directly from the headphones, so you do not need to keep your phone nearby while swimming or using the headphones underwater.

4.How long does it last?
The duration of GEAROPT Mini Tank depends on the person's breathing rate and depth. The 1-liter tank is filled to 200 bars, which equals 200 liters of breathable air at the surface (1 atmosphere of pressure). Here’s an approximate breakdown based on the average breathing rate of 12-20 breaths per minute:
At the surface (1 atmosphere of pressure): A human breathes about 0.5 liters per breath.
At 200 liters, the tank provides 400 breaths, lasting approximately 20-30 minutes under very calm conditions.
At 2 meters depth (1.2 atmospheres of pressure): A diver breathes about 0.6 liters per breath (0.5 liters × 1.2).
At 200 liters, the tank provides roughly 166-200 breaths, lasting around 10-15 minutes under calm conditions.
Key Notes:
These estimates assume a calm breathing rate and no movement. Stress, exertion, or emergencies will increase air consumption.
GEAROPT Mini Tank is not intended for scuba diving use.
Always use GEAROPT Mini Tank responsibly and follow proper safety protocols.

P1 Scooter
1. Can I change the batteries during diving?
Beware, the batteries have to be changed in a dry environment.
If you change the batteries during diving, the device will be damaged.
2. What is the battery life at the maximum power setting?
The motor power will be limited to 500W for the 100Wh battery; running at the highest speed lasts about 30 minutes. You can get the most extended battery life at the lowest speed.
On the other hand, the motor power activates up to 1000W for the 160Wh battery. The speed and battery life will increase accordingly, depending on the environment, flow velocity, load, etc.
3. What is the surface speed of an SUP with the P1?
The surface speed of SUP is about 10km/h.
But it may vary according to the size of SUP and load carrying, etc.
4. In one of your review videos you posted the guy mentions you guys are working on the trigger system so it's not just power on and off when trigger is pressed, will this issue be sorted?
We've updated the trigger system to make a gradual and controlled acceleration to the maximum selected speed.
5. How much the negative buoyancy that P1 and P1 XR has?
P1 weighs 2.4kg (5lb), and the negative buoyancy in fresh water is about 1.3kg (2lb).
P1 XR weighs 3.2kg (7lb), and the negative buoyancy in fresh water is about 1.4kg (3lb).
6. How fast is the maximum speed of dual P1 and dual P1 XR?
When choosing the 100Wh dual battery option, the maximum speed is 2.7 m/s.
On the other hand, with the 160Wh dual battery option, the maximum speed increases to 3 m/s.
Please notice that these speeds have been tested with an 80kg person and should be considered as reference values.
Actual speeds may vary depending on different factors and situations.
7. Do the P1 and P1 XR share the same motor?In another words, will the 100wh and 160wh battery be interchangeable?
The P1 with 100wh battery and the P1 XR with 160wh battery both share the same motor unit, so either battery is interchangeable with motor body.
8. Can I take a 160Wh battery on an airplane?
FAA and IATA allow less than 100wh battery without hesitation.
A 160wh battery is also approved, but airlines are given the discretion to restict.
In our experience, almost all airlines allow the 160wh, but our suggestion is to always check with your specific airline before travel.

14. How to do maintenance after each use?
To maintain optimal performance, please follow these steps for maintenance after each use:
STEP 1: Immerse the LEFEET P1 (ensuring it is securely fastened with the main unit and the battery*) in a container filled with clean fresh water (not seawater) for 30 minutes.
STEP 2: Hold the handles with both hands, switch it on at a slow speed for one minute, and repeat this process 2-3 times while the product is fully submerged in water.
STEP 3: Dry the main unit with a soft, clean, dry cloth.
STEP 4: Loosen the ring connecting the battery and main unit with dry hands, and remove the battery.
STEP 5: Allow the main unit and battery to dry completely in a cool, ventilated area.
*Securely fastened means that you will be able to pair it with the remote control and not showing loose connection

Oil-Water Filter Hose
1. What is the Oil-Water Filter Hose used for?
It is used during compatible Mini Tank refilling to help reduce moisture, oil mist and fine impurities in the airflow.
2. Do I need to use the filter hose when refilling my Mini Tank?
Yes. Use the required filter setup according to the product manual and refill method.
3. Can it make any air safe to breathe?
No. The filter hose helps reduce moisture and impurities, but it does not make contaminated, industrial or unauthorized air safe to breathe. Use only clean, dry, breathable compressed air.
4. Can I use it with the other brand compressor?
If the compressor and connector setup are compatible. Always follow the product manual and required filter setup.
5. Can I use it with the manual hand pump?
Yes, if the hand pump and Mini Tank setup require this filter hose and are compatible.
6. How often should I replace the filter element?
Replacement depends on filling frequency, humidity, air quality and use conditions. Inspect the filter element regularly and replace it when it becomes dirty, wet, discolored, damaged or when airflow becomes abnormal.
7. What should I check before filling?
Check the hose, fittings, seals, filter element and all connections. Do not use the product if any part appears damaged, leaking or contaminated.
8. What should I do after filling?
Stop at the rated pressure, release pressure according to the product manual, disconnect safely and store the filter hose in a clean, dry place.
